Why is understanding decomposition important in forensics?
Studying decomposition helps forensic experts estimate the time of death, identify remains, and understand the circumstances surrounding death.

How is crime scene cleanup different from routine janitorial services?
Crime scene cleanup involves hazardous materials, strict decontamination protocols, specialized equipment, and higher regulatory standards.
